Halobetasol foam composition and method of manufacture thereof
The present invention provides a composition and method for treating various skin diseases. The composition is formulated as a foamable composition and includes the corticosteroid halobetasol.
1 . A storage stable, foamable composition comprising on a weight basis:
a) 0.02 to 0.10% halobetasol or its pharmaceutically acceptable salts, esters, and solvates;
b) 40 to 60% ethyl alcohol;
c) 0.1 to 5.0% Emulsifying Wax, NF;
d) 0.05 to 1.0% cetostearyl alcohol;
e) 0.05 to 1.0% polyoxyl 20 cetostearyl ether;
f) 1 to 10% propylene glycol;
g) 30 to 40% water;
h) greater than 0.0% and less than 0.0005% benzoic acid; and
i) 3.25 to 5.75% propellant, wherein the composition has a pH of between about 4.0 to 6.3, and wherein the composition is produced by:
forming a homogenous solution including (b)-(h), wherein the solution is formed at a temperature of at least about 65° C.;
cooling the homogenous solution to a temperature of below about 50° C.;
adding halobetasol, or a pharmaceutically acceptable salt, ester, or solvate thereof, to the cooled solution and forming a homogenous solution;
filling an aerosol canister with the homogenous solution while the solution is at a temperature of above about 35° C.; and
charging the canister with the propellant thereby forming the foamable composition;
wherein the composition is stable for greater than 36 months at 25° C., regardless of whether or not the composition is void of a buffer, as determined by assay of an active amount of halobetasol.
